The Fifth Squad reports the details a Robbery that occurred on Wednesday, January 21, 2026 at 12:00 p.m. in Franklin Square.
According to Detectives, a light skinned male, approximately 20-25 years of age, and approximately 5'4" tall, with a medium build, entered the 7-11 located at 552 Franklin Avenue and went to the refrigerators containing alcoholic beverages. Two employees observed him take three cans of White Claw and put them in his pockets. When the suspect approached the exit, a female employee told him that she was calling 911. The suspect then forcibly grabbed the phone from the female victim and a physical altercation ensued. A male employee then engaged in the physical altercation, attempting to help his coworker. The suspect forced his way out of the store and the physical altercation continued in the parking lot before the victim fled northbound on Franklin Avenue by foot. The male victim was treated by an NCPD ambulance at scene.
